Symptoms

  • •Engine temperature gauge reads higher than normal
  • •Coolant warning light illuminated
  • •Steam or smoke from the engine bay
  • •Unusual engine noises (e.g., knocking or pinging)
  • •Poor heater performance inside the cabin
  • •Frequent coolant loss with no visible leaks

Solution
1. Preparation
  • Gather all necessary tools and parts.
  • Ensure the vehicle is parked on a flat surface and the engine is cool.
  • Disconnect the battery to prevent any electrical shorts.
2. Coolant System Inspection
  • Sub-step 1: Remove the radiator cap carefully to avoid steam burns.
  • Sub-step 2: Inspect the coolant for contamination or discoloration; flush if necessary.
  • Sub-step 3: Check all hoses for cracks or leaks and replace if necessary.
3. Thermostat Replacement
  • Sub-step 1: Drain the coolant from the radiator into a clean container.
  • Sub-step 2: Locate the thermostat housing and remove the bolts using a socket set.
  • Sub-step 3: Remove the old thermostat and replace it with a new one, ensuring proper alignment.
  • Sub-step 4: Reinstall the thermostat housing and tighten bolts to the manufacturer’s specifications (usually around 10-15 ft-lbs).
4. Water Pump Inspection/Replacement
  • Sub-step 1: Remove any components obstructing access to the water pump (e.g., belts, pulleys).
  • Sub-step 2: Disconnect hoses from the water pump and remove bolts securing the pump.
  • Sub-step 3: Install the new water pump, ensuring the gasket is seated properly.
  • Sub-step 4: Reconnect hoses and components and refill the cooling system with the correct coolant type.
5. Radiator Fan Check
  • Sub-step 1: Start the engine and allow it to reach operating temperature.
  • Sub-step 2: Observe the radiator fan; it should engage when the engine reaches a certain temperature.
  • Sub-step 3: If the fan does not engage, check the fan relay and wiring. Replace any faulty components.
